EVENTS DURING THE 2019 SEASON OF CREATION
World Day of Prayer for the Care of Creation - September 1.
Pope Francis has established 1 September as the World Day of Prayer for the Care of Creation, encouraging the Catholic community around the world to pray for our common home. The day is inspired by Pope Francis' landmark encyclical Laudato Si’, which calls on "every person living on this planet" to care for our shared Earth. He calls us all to celebrate this opportune moment to “reaffirm [our] personal vocation to be stewards of creation, to thank God for the wonderful handiwork which he has entrusted to our care, and to implore his help for the protection of creation, as well as his pardon for the sins committed against the world in which we live.” SJN held a special liturgy at the 11:30 Mass on September 1, using songs, readings, and prayers recommended for the World Day of Prayer for the Care of Creation by the Diocese of Arlington. Food for Personal and Planetary Health Showcase - September 29. CCH presented a Food for Personal and Planetary Health Showcase after the three morning Masses in the auditorium, featuring displays on the carbon impact of different types of food, sustainable agriculture, reducing meat consumption, eating locally grown produce, reducing food waste, composting, nutrition, and more! Blessing of the Animals - October 6. The Season of Creation came to a close with the Blessing of the Animals.
